According to recent reports, Meta settled a lawsuit filed by a school district alleging that its social media platforms contributed to student addiction and harm. The trial was initially set to serve as a test case for approximately 1,200 other school districts that have made similar claims against the company. Details of the settlement have not been disclosed. The case was closely watched because it could have set a legal precedent for the multitude of other lawsuits across the United States. This settlement may influence how Meta approaches ongoing litigation related to youth mental health and social media usage. The company has previously stated its commitment to teen safety and has introduced various features aimed at addressing concerns about screen time and harmful content. The school district’s lawsuit was part of a growing wave of legal actions targeting social media platforms over their impact on young users. Key takeaways include that Meta’s decision to settle may reflect a strategic move to avoid a potentially unfavorable verdict that could have established a legal framework for social media addiction liability. The existence of over 1,200 similar claims indicates the scale of legal exposure the company continues to face. This settlement could prompt other school districts to either pursue their cases more aggressively or seek similar out-of-court resolutions. From a market perspective, the settlement might be viewed as a non-material financial event for Meta, given its large revenue base, but it does not eliminate the broader regulatory and legal risks. The case reinforces the ongoing scrutiny of social media platforms’ effects on adolescent mental health and the possibility of increased regulatory oversight across the industry. From an investment perspective, the settlement removes near-term legal uncertainty for Meta concerning this specific case, but the company still faces a large number of related lawsuits that could collectively pose material risks. The outcome may encourage more coordinated legal action against Meta and potentially other technology companies. The social media industry might experience heightened regulatory pressure in the wake of such cases. However, without specific financial terms, the immediate impact on Meta’s earnings remains unclear. Investors would likely monitor how the remaining lawsuits progress and whether legislative or regulatory changes follow. The broader implication is that social media companies could see increased costs from legal settlements or compliance measures.
